given the equation 2x-y=4 rearrange the equation so it is solve for y

Respuesta :

erber123
erber123 erber123
  • 14-06-2018
In order to isolate y, you must subtract 2x from both sides.

-y = 4 – 2x

Then, you have to multiply the equation by -1 so the y will no longer be negative.

y = -4 + 2x
